Estradiol Benzoate
CAS No.: 50-50-0
Synonym: Progynon-B
Mol. Formula: C₂₅H₂₈O₃
Mol. Weight: 376.49 g/mol
ATC Code: G03CA03
Therapeutic Category: Hormonal, Steroidal
